I just got home and I took 1lb of Peets french roast. My beans are important to me. I had no trouble getting it in, the woman searching my stuff even commented on how good it smelt. Good chocolate is SOMETIMES available no always. Chedraui has a lot of things.
 
You owe it to yourself to explore the Chedruai store. They have virtually anything you could need or want. Also be sure to check out the little indoor mall with additional shops and a food plaza and indoor movie theatre...

You owe it to yourself to explore the Chedruai store. They have virtually anything you could need or want.

You wouldn't dream of saying that if you had to shop there every week for your groceries. It's probably the furthest thing from the truth. While it has definitely gotten better over the last 7 years, there are still a BUNCH of basic things you cannot get there, so don't count on specialty items. When they do have something "special" it lasts for about an hour because those of us who live here have become accustomed to buying up all that we can when it's there. We even call each other to let our friends know that Chedraui has this or that today.

Produce is inconsistent at best as well. For example, don't put romaine lettuce, strawberries, raspberries, and several other things on your list...because it's like the lottery to find those things in stock and in good condition!
